Local payroll and employment requirements that differ from or exceed Maryland state law
Last updated: January 2025
Montgomery County has its own minimum wage: $17.15 for large employers (51+ employees), $15.00 for small employers, phasing up.
Maryland Healthy Working Families Act applies. Montgomery County follows state law.
Local income tax on all taxable income for Montgomery County residents. Maximum rate allowed under Maryland law.
Employers withhold county tax based on employee residence. Use Form MW507 to determine correct county.
County income tax is withheld and filed together with Maryland state income tax. No separate county filing.
Montgomery County has its own minimum wage law higher than state. Employers must pay county rate for work in the county.
These local rules apply in addition to Maryland state law. Employers must comply with whichever law provides greater protection to employees. Always verify current requirements with official sources.
